About the role

The QA II role is responsible for managing our Group Life and Disability underwriting audit program, specifically the CMU (Core Market Underwriting) and NCG (National Client Group) portfolio. You will be responsible for managing your monthly audit production independently, meeting due dates for audit production. You will analyze data and results from the audit to develop trend analysis and give recommendations for areas of opportunity for business partners while producing regular reporting. These reports will identify how to improve operations, processes.
